2006 New York Code - Special Provisions



 
  Section 7--205. Title Under Warehouse Receipt Defeated in Certain Cases.
    A  buyer in the ordinary course of business of fungible goods sold and
  delivered by a warehouseman who is also in the business  of  buying  and
  selling  such  goods  takes  free of any claim under a warehouse receipt
  even though it has been duly negotiated.
